What Are Complex Fractions?

Quick definition

A standard fraction has a numerator and denominator, such as 3/4. A complex fraction usually means one of two things:

  • A fraction where the numerator, denominator, or both include fractions themselves.
  • A multi-step fraction expression where addition or subtraction requires common denominators and simplification.

In many school and online contexts, the phrase “adding and subtracting complex fractions” is used for expressions like 7/12 + 5/18 or 11/15 – 2/9, especially when simplification and sign handling are required. The calculator above focuses on this core skill: accurate addition or subtraction of fractions with unlike denominators.

Why this topic causes mistakes

  • Students add denominators directly, which is incorrect in most cases.
  • Negative signs are often misplaced when subtracting.
  • Equivalent fractions are not created correctly.
  • Results are not simplified to lowest terms.
  • Denominator zero checks are skipped, causing invalid math.

Manual Method You Should Still Know

Formula approach

For two fractions a/b and c/d:

  • Addition: (a/b) + (c/d) = (ad + bc) / bd
  • Subtraction: (a/b) – (c/d) = (ad – bc) / bd

After computing, simplify by dividing numerator and denominator by their greatest common factor. If denominator becomes negative, move the sign to the numerator so the denominator stays positive.

Example 1: Addition

3/4 + 5/6 = (3×6 + 5×4) / (4×6) = (18 + 20) / 24 = 38/24 = 19/12 = 1 7/12.

Example 2: Subtraction

7/10 – 9/25 = (7×25 – 9×10) / (10×25) = (175 – 90) / 250 = 85/250 = 17/50.

Example 3: Negative values

-2/3 + 5/9 = (-2×9 + 5×3) / (3×9) = (-18 + 15) / 27 = -3/27 = -1/9.

Data Snapshot: Why Fraction Fluency Matters

Fraction and rational number skills strongly influence algebra readiness and long-term quantitative confidence. National assessments regularly show performance gaps that make tools and structured practice important.

NAEP Mathematics Metric 2019 2022 Change
Grade 4 average score 241 236 -5 points
Grade 8 average score 282 273 -9 points
Grade 4 at or above Proficient 41% 36% -5 percentage points
Grade 8 at or above Proficient 34% 26% -8 percentage points

Source context: National Assessment of Educational Progress, The Nation’s Report Card.

U.S. Adult Numeracy Distribution (PIAAC scale levels) Estimated Share Interpretation
Level 1 or below About 25% to 30% Basic operations with limited multi-step reasoning
Level 2 About 30% to 35% Can handle straightforward quantitative tasks
Level 3 and above About 35% to 40% More reliable multi-step and proportional reasoning

Source context: NCES reporting on OECD PIAAC numeracy performance distributions.

Common Errors and How to Avoid Them

Error 1: Adding denominators directly

Incorrect: 1/3 + 1/4 = 2/7. Correct: convert to 4/12 and 3/12, then add to get 7/12.

Error 2: Ignoring sign distribution

In subtraction, parentheses and signs matter. For example, 5/8 – 3/10 requires cross multiplication and subtraction of adjusted numerators, not subtraction of denominators.

Error 3: Not simplifying

8/12 is valid but incomplete in most coursework where 2/3 is expected. Always reduce.

Error 4: Zero denominator input

A denominator of zero is undefined. High-quality calculators reject this immediately and ask for correction.

Teaching and Tutoring Tips for Better Fraction Outcomes

For teachers

  • Model least common denominator and full denominator product methods.
  • Require simplification as a separate graded step.
  • Use error analysis warm-ups where students fix incorrect worked examples.
  • Pair symbolic and visual models (fraction bars, number lines).

For parents

  • Ask your child to explain each step aloud before calculation.
  • Encourage one hand-worked problem, one calculator-verified problem.
  • Review sign handling and simplification daily for short sessions.

For learners

  • Create a checklist: common denominator, adjusted numerators, operation, simplify.
  • Keep a “mistake log” to track recurring errors.
  • Practice with negative fractions and larger denominators to build resilience.
